Job Qualifications/Requirements
- A Bachelor’s degree in Marketing, E-Commerce, Communications, or a related field.
- Strong knowledge of e-commerce platforms such as Shopify and marketing tools like Klaviyo, Canva, and GPT.
- Experience in digital advertising (Google/Meta Ads) and SEO practices.
- Familiarity with analytics tools like Google Analytics to track and optimize performance.
- Exceptional written and verbal communication skills.
- Highly proficient in collaboration tools such as Microsoft Teams.
- Ability to manage multiple tasks and deadlines effectively.
Job Responsibilities
- E-Commerce Operations: Manage and optimize e-commerce platforms, ensuring smooth product uploads, accurate descriptions, and seamless user experiences.
- Content Creation: Develop and oversee engaging digital content for online stores, social media, and email campaigns.
- Digital Marketing: Execute and analyze paid campaigns across Google and Meta platforms, utilizing performance insights to optimize results.
- SEO Strategy: Enhance website visibility by implementing SEO best practices.
- Email Campaigns: Coordinate and manage email marketing initiatives, including segmentation, A/B testing, and performance tracking.
- Collaboration: Work closely with designers to create compelling visuals, banners, and marketing assets.
- Analytics: Use tools like Google Analytics to monitor e-commerce performance and recommend data-driven improvements.
- Customer Engagement: Oversee social media accounts, fostering engagement with the online community and addressing customer inquiries promptly.
